Looking for a birthday gift for my girlfriend. She really likes virtual reality gaming and augmented reality experiences.

For your girlfriend who is a fan of virtual reality gaming and augmented reality experiences, you have plenty of exciting and thoughtful options for a birthday gift that aligns with her interests. Here are a few ideas to consider:

1. Virtual Reality Headset: Consider upgrading her virtual reality gaming experience by gifting her a high-quality VR headset. Look for options that are known for their immersive graphics, comfortable fit, and compatibility with a wide range of games and platforms.

2. VR Gaming Accessories: Explore the world of VR gaming accessories that can enhance her gameplay. From motion controllers and haptic feedback gloves to omnidirectional treadmills, there are various accessories available that can provide her with a more interactive and immersive experience.

3. Augmented Reality Kit: Since she also enjoys augmented reality experiences, an AR kit can be an excellent gift choice. Look for kits that come with compatible apps and software for her smartphone or tablet, allowing her to explore and interact with virtual objects in the real world.

4. VR Gaming Experiences: Instead of a physical gift, consider giving her an opportunity to try out new and thrilling virtual reality gaming experiences. Look for local arcades or VR gaming centers that offer unique games, multiplayer experiences, and virtual reality escape rooms. You can book a VR gaming session or even a private party for her and her friends to enjoy.

5. Custom VR Game Experience: If you want to make her birthday gift extra special and personal, consider creating a custom VR gaming experience just for her. There are platforms available where you can customize and build your own virtual reality games, allowing you to create a unique adventure tailored to her preferences and interests.

6. VR Gaming Merchandise: Surprise her with merchandise from her favorite virtual reality games or augmented reality franchises. Look for t-shirts, hoodies, posters, or collectibles featuring characters or artwork from the games she loves.

7. VR Gaming Subscription: Consider getting her a subscription to a VR gaming platform or service. There are platforms that offer access to a library of VR games, allowing her to try out a wide range of immersive experiences for a fixed period. It's a gift that keeps on giving beyond her birthday.

8. VR Documentary or Educational Experience: If she has an interest in education or exploring new horizons, look for virtual reality documentaries and educational experiences. These immersive journeys can take her to fascinating places around the world, introduce her to new cultures, or dive into historical events.

Remember to consider her gaming setup, whether she uses a console or PC, and ensure compatibility with her existing gaming equipment. By choosing a gift that combines her passion for virtual reality gaming and augmented reality experiences, you're not only showing your thoughtfulness but also supporting and encouraging her interests.
